Transaction 8e4100149266031fdb8ca8f18bba3c378996e9bc76d5faa3467a5963f66080bc

1 Input
2 Outputs
  • 8e4100149266031fdb8ca8f18bba3c378996e9bc76d5faa3467a5963f66080bc:0
  • value  18520545273
    address  16ha9DjzSfoGBBwjjuqMoZQDeYMsAic5Gi
  • 8e4100149266031fdb8ca8f18bba3c378996e9bc76d5faa3467a5963f66080bc:1
  • value  790122400
    address  15u7ETfyGB5zdARbjUFEE9De79LqLt5XXx